8/14/2008 Agnew Barn Coming Down
The barn at Barr and Franson is being demolished. I was notified of this just in time to get some final pictures of the destruction in progress.

1/25/2008 Mantle Barn is Gone
After two months of piecemeal demolition, the barn at Mantle's Corner is finally down. Barn wood is available to anyone who wants to carry it off.
11/12/2007 Mantle Barn to Come Down
I have received notice that Mantle's Corner, the barn at Henery's Nursery, will be torn down.
9/27/2007 3rd Street Barn is Gone
The barn on 3rd Street by Dominion Terrace has been torn down.

5/6/2007 Priest Barn Torn Down
The historic Priest Barn in Sequim is being torn down. The process started in January with weather taking out most of the south roof of the building.

9/25/2006 Stares' Barn is Gone
The Stares' Barn near Sunland has been torn down.
8/18/2006 Jones Barn Town Down
The Jones Barn by Sequim Bay is being torn down for a housing development.
6/6/2005 Sequim Barn Demolished
This Sequim barn on 5th street is being torn down today. It was one of the last few remaining barns within the downtown area.
